Oven Roasted BBQ Baby Back Ribs

Makes 2 to 4 servings

cooking spray

2

racks pork baby back ribs, about 8 ribs each

(1¾ to 2 pounds total)

½

teaspoon kosher salt

½

teaspoon dried minced onion

½

teaspoon thyme

¼

teaspoon granulated garlic

¼

teaspoon paprika

¼

teaspoon freshly ground black pepper

barbecue sauce, homemade or purchased

Place the rack in position A and preheat toaster oven to 375°F on

bake setting.

Place broiling pan in drip tray. Lightly coat with cooking spray. Remove

“paper” skin from underside of ribs. Combine salt, minced onion, thyme,

garlic, paprika, and black pepper. Rub evenly over both sides of each rack

of ribs. Arrange ribs on prepared roasting rack. Cover loosely with foil and

bake for 50 to 60 minutes.

Remove ribs from oven. Increase oven temperature to 450°F. Turn ribs

over and brush with half the BBQ sauce. Roast for 12 to 15 minutes. Turn,

coat top of ribs with sauce and roast for an additional 12 to 15 minutes.

Remove from oven and let rest for 10 minutes. Cut into individual ribs and

serve. You can heat additional sauce to serve with ribs.

Nutritional information per serving, without barbecue sauce:

Calories 549 (71% from fat) • carb. 1g • pro. 39g • fat 42g • sat. fat 15g

• chol.156mg • sod. 299mg • calc. 66mg • fiber 0g
